+/**
+ * Logical type of a timestamp WITHOUT time zone consisting of {@code year-month-day hour:minute:second[.fractional]}
+ * with up to nanosecond precision and values ranging from {@code 0000-01-01 00:00:00.000000000} to
+ * {@code 9999-12-31 23:59:59.999999999}. Compared to the SQL standard, leap seconds (23:59:60 and 23:59:61)
+ * are not supported as the semantics are closer to {@link java.time.LocalDateTime}.
+ *
+ * <p>The serialized string representation is {@code TIMESTAMP(p)} where {@code p} is the number of
+ * digits of fractional seconds (=precision). {@code p} must have a value between 0 and 9 (both inclusive).
+ * If no precision is specified, {@code p} is equal to 6.
+ *
+ * <p>A conversion from and to {@code long} is not supported as this would imply a time zone. However,
+ * this type is time zone free. For more {@link java.time.Instant}-like semantics use
+ * {@link LocalZonedTimestampType}.
+ *
+ * @see ZonedTimestampType
+ * @see LocalZonedTimestampType
+ */
